2000 S10 LS 4.3 Vortec V6 4x4...see pic below of my exhaust system as it exits the headers....can someone tell me what the circled item w/the ??? marks is called and its function? It is welded to the assy..and...can it be cut out & replaced w/a short straight pipe w/o disrupting what the O2 sensors are telling the truck's ECU/PCM/BCM?

since no one ever answered this, I recently found out this is what is called a "precat", and is only found on California emissions legal built trucks(how this vehicle ended up in NE PA is beyond me)...and from what I've read, I guess its only function is to heat exhaust fumes faster in cold start conditions, thus lower'n exhaust pollution sooner...consider this thread solved/closed
